Development of venous ulcers: Sores that develop on the legs as a result of blood flowing poorly, They are the most common form of leg sore and often afflict many people, particularly in older adults. Ulcers are caused when blood is collected due to the pressure of gravity on your legs. This problem happens because the valves keep blood from smoothly upward. It happens for many reasons, such as being overweight, if you are pregnant or Dengue-infected and because sitting still too long.
Venous ulcers are a condition that have a range of treatments. A proper treatment plan will often involve addressing the sore itself and correcting what led to it in the first place. There are a few treatments for venous ulcers that would have your doctor or health professional recommend one.
Compression Therapy: Compression therapy is one of the most popular methods to manage at venous ulcers. Compression therapy consists of special stockings or bandages, appropriately shaped for the legs. These will encourage blood circulation, and alleviate any swelling in your legs. The compression should be continued from the toes to either knee or thigh depending on where your cut is.
Wound Care: Healing of the wound is very essential. That's why the chest wound needs to be cleaned and put a dressing on but not let it get dried out. The wound heals faster when it is kept moist. Sometimes, antibiotics are also prescribed by the doctor to make sure there is no infection in future.

Surgery—In some cases, surgery is needed to correct the underlying perfusion problems responsible for causing your venous ulcer. This may include repairing or removing weak veins to improve blood flow into the legs. Surgery is not often an option, if other options have no longer worked well.

Ultrasonic Therapy: This treatment is used to produce high-frequency sonic waves which are useful for healing and removing swelling in the area where drags. Compression therapy works best when done in conjunction with this gentle and non-invasive treatment. This technique is beneficial in the improvement of many patients.

Acupuncture — small needles placed at different points on the body to create an energy flow Acupuncture: Acupuncture may also help to improve blood flow and lessen the pain or swelling associated with venous ulcers. It is a considerate and beneficial therapy that lots of people like as it offers.
